We are annual pass holders. In March we got a deal on the room and were able to buy the dining plan. Is that a usual promption. We are looking to go Aug 23-27. The discounts are until Aug 14. Does anyone remember from other years?
 
Yes, AP holders can now book a room either with an AP discount or at rack rate and still buy the dining plan. For free dining however, even AP holders must pay rack rate on the room and buy at least one day park tickets in order to get the dining plan. Last Sept/Oct I was there during free dining, but chose to go with the AP room discount and pay for the DDP. I think the room discount at a moderate was 40% off at that time, but since I was solo that trip and didn't want that one day ticket the AP 40% off was a better deal than free dining.



AP holders and people staying on DVC points are the only ones eligible to purchase the DDP without having to buy one day tickets, and AP holders may even get the AP discounted room rate when doing so.

The current AP discount is:

30% off value resorts
35% off moderate resorts
40% off deluxe and deluxe villa resorts.
I believe it's good thru Aug. 14. I think dates now through June 3 may be a little bit more off than that.

One thing to keep in mind is that Deluxe resorts begin Value season in middle of the July while Value and Moderates stay at summer rates. With the 40% off this can make some of cheaper deluxe resorts (WL, AKL and CR garden wing) only a little bit more than the moderate resorts during late July and early Aug.
